The two largest Shi’s (Shi’ite) alliances in Iraq, Stat of Law and INA, are discussing a merger. But the Sadrists, a big part of the INA, do not have good relations with al-Maliki. If it happens, that would lead to the marginalization of Iyad Allawi whose coalitions won many Sunni votes in the March elections…..” al-Quds al-Arabi London daily that still mourns Saddam Hussein’s demise.

Media in the surrounding Arab countries are reviving the idea of a Sunni entitlement in Iraq.
